Linux命令行下查看系统用户信息(linux显示系统用户)
Linux命令行下查看系统用户信息
Linux是一种极其流行的开源操作系统,其具有灵活的用户管理机制。我们可以使用命令行模式来查看Linux系统上的用户信息。
首先,查看系统上的所有用户及其信息,可以使用以下命令:
cat /etc/passwd
以上命令会“cat”命令用于显示’/etc/passwd’文件,该文件包含了所有Linux上的用户,每个用户用一行表示,每行包括用户名、家目录路径、Shell、UID等信息。
如果你想要查看特定用户的更详细的信息,可以使用以下命令:
getent passwd
以上命令会根据指定的用户名来查找并输出改用户的详细信息,同样也会包括用户名、家目录路径、Shell、UID等。
如果你需要查看系统的用户组,可以运行以下命令来查看:
getent group
此命令可以列出所有的用户组,包括系统用户组和自定义用户组,相关的用户组信息,如GID、用户组名称、成员等都会被输出。
最后,我们还可以利用 whoami 命令来查看当前登录用户的信息:
whoami
以上命令会输出当前登录用户的用户名,如果需要获得更多的信息,可以将whoami命令结合之前的getent passwd来获取:
getent passwd "`whoami`"
以上就是如何使用Linux命令行下查看系统用户信息的全部过程。该过程很简单,但是效果很大,我们可以利用它来更快、更好的管理Linux系统的用户信息。